CVE-2024-9429

A vulnerability has been found in code-projects Restaurant Reservation System 1.0 and classified as critical. Affected by this vulnerability is an unknown functionality of the file /filter2.php. The manipulation of the argument from/to leads to sql injection. The attack can be launched remotely. The exploit has been disclosed to the public and may be used. The initial researcher advisory only mentions the parameter "from" to be affected. But it must be assumed that parameter "to" is affected as well.
